Urban hiking trails around Seelhorst, located in the southeastern part of Hannover, offer a diverse natural environment within the city. The area is characterized by a species-rich forest ecosystem, featuring a variety of tree species including oaks, hornbeams, and ashes. Parts of the forest contain marshy areas and several streams, enhancing its natural appeal. Seelhorst serves as a significant local recreation area, providing an extensive network of paths for outdoor activities.

The Wülfel Manor is located in the south of Hanover and is considered a significant cultural monument. The estate's origins date back to the 17th century, when Duke Johann Friedrich transformed a farm into a noble estate. The current manor house was built around 1733 and remodeled in the mid-19th century. It is a two-story, neoclassical building with a hipped roof and risalit-like extensions. Behind the house stretches an extensive landscaped park with mature trees, ponds, a former kitchen garden, and historical elements such as a boundary stone and the so-called "Kaiserstein," which commemorates a military maneuver. A tree in the park that is over 700 years old is particularly impressive. The entire estate is a listed building and is the last remaining manor of its kind in the city. It impressively conveys the history of rural aristocratic residences in the region. Guided tours of the house and park are occasionally offered and provide insights into the architecture, history, and natural beauty of the estate.

The Church of the Resurrection was designed by the Hanover architects Horst Langer and Andreas Friess and was dedicated at Easter 1964. It is one of the most striking and expressive church buildings erected in Hanover after the Second World War. Its architecture is permeated by the central theme of the resurrection. The church's east-facing floor plan is an irregular hexagon, broken up on the side opposite the altar by a rectangle inserted at the side. This distinctive shape, together with the cubic volume and lighting, consistently directs the focus of the space toward the altar area. Neither the side nor the altar walls are interrupted by any visible structural elements. A surrounding concrete lattice light band with colored leaded glass runs through the upper side walls. It descends in the area of the altar and rises steeply along its rear wall. The rear end of the space is formed by three galleries – for the congregation, organ, and choir – that visually structure the volume. The Vesper Chapel is located below the parish gallery, uniting two sacred spaces under one roof.

What kind of natural features can I expect to see on urban hikes in Seelhorst?

Seelhorst is known for its diverse forest ecosystem, featuring a mix of old trees like pedunculate oaks, hornbeams, and ashes, alongside lindens and maples. You'll also find marshy areas and several streams, including a 900-meter artificial stream that adds to the natural appeal. The forest floor often has dense vegetation, creating a rich environment for urban exploration.

Are there family-friendly urban hiking options in Seelhorst?

Yes, Seelhorst is very family-friendly. The extensive network of well-maintained paths is suitable for all fitness levels, and many are accessible. The area also features multiple playgrounds, with one centrally located and two others at the forest's edge, as well as open play and sunbathing lawns. What are some notable landmarks or points of interest along the urban trails?

Within Seelhorst, you can explore the "Dreibirkenwiese" (Three Birches Meadow), the largest clearing in the forest. In the eastern section, separated by the Messeschnellweg, you'll find an obelisk and the "Waldwirtschaft Seelhorst," which operates as a restaurant and beer garden. What is the best time of year to go urban hiking in Seelhorst?

Seelhorst offers pleasant urban hiking experiences year-round. In spring, the forest floor comes alive with new growth. Summer provides shaded paths under the tree canopy. Autumn brings vibrant colors, and in winter, if there's snow, a small sledding hill near the Dreibirkenweg entrance becomes popular. The well-maintained paths are generally suitable for all seasons.
